This book examines the various social contradictions that sit at the heart of Chinas strategy of maintaining a harmonious socialist society whilst generating vertiginous economic growth. Written by a senior member of the Chinese Academy of Social Sciences, Social Change in Contemporary China and the Theory of Social Contradiction studies the roots and backgrounds of the key theories of contradiction alongside the practical implications on modern-day China. The deep research-led content is divided into two unique parts. Section one focuses on the contradictions amongst the people, whilst section two focuses on the contradictions between different social groups and social classes. Systematic and wide-ranging, this brand-new book will enable the reader to gain a clear understanding into Chinas perceptions and ideas of social contradiction theory. This book will be particularly relevant to academic organisations involved in social sciences and socialism studies, Marxist theory studies, China studies and Asian studies.
